Heeeelp!!! Will give brainliest!! Linda had a great week in basketball. In two games she scored a total 41 points and made 17 sh

ots. If she did not make any free throws, how many 2 point and how many 3 point shots did she make in these two games? Give me the variables and write the two equations I will solve the rest - Thank you ​

All of the coats in a clothing store were on sale for 30% off the original price. Carlotta paid $41.30 for a coat after the disc
Yakvenalex [24]
(original price) -0.30*(original price) = $41.30
(original price)*0.7 = $41.30
(original price) = $41.30/0.70 = $59.00

The coat's original price was $59.00.
